5 Standards Compliance
The IP100A LF implements functionality compliant with the following standards:
• IEEE 802.3 Fast Ethernet
• IEEE 802.3 Full Duplex Flow Control
• PCI Local Bus Revision 2.2
• PCI Bus Power Management Interface Revision 1.1
• ACPI Revision 1.0

6.1 Media Access Control
The MAC block implements the IEEE Ethernet 802.3 Media Access Control functions with 802.3 Full
Duplex and Flow Control enhancements. In half duplex mode, the MAC implements the CSMA/CD
algorithm. Full duplex mode by definition does not utilize CSMA/CD, allowing data to be transmitted on
demand. An optional flow control mechanism in full duplex mode is provided via the MAC Control PAUSE
function. Additionally, the MAC also performs the following functions in either half or full duplex mode:
• Optional transmit FCS generation
• Padding to the minimum legal frame size
• Preamble and SFD generation
• Preamble and SFD removal
• Receive frame FCS checking and optional FCS stripping
• Receive frame destination address matching
• Support for multicast and broadcast frame reception or rejection (via filtering)
• Selective InterFrame Gap to avoid capture effect
• MAC Loopback
The MAC is responsible for generation of hardware signals to update the internal statistics counters.
